Start by blotting fresh spills immediately with a clean cloth to absorb excess. Mix equal parts white vinegar and water, apply gently with a soft cloth, and rinse thoroughly. For tougher stains, use a mild dish soap solution, scrub cautiously, and finish with a quartz-safe polish. Avoid abrasive pads that scratch the surface. Always dry with a microfiber cloth to prevent water spots.

Keep mugs and cups upright when placing them on quartz, and wipe spills within seconds. Regular sealing every 6–12 months extends resistance and longevity. A quick weekly wipe with a damp cloth maintains pristine condition and prevents stain buildup, keeping your quartz looking fresh and clean.

To effectively remove coffee stains from quartz countertops, use gentle cleaning methods such as dish soap and warm water, vinegar and water solution, baking soda and water paste, or hydrogen peroxide. Preventing coffee stains involves wiping spills immediately and using commercial quartz cleaners. Coffee contains tannins, which can leave unsightly brown marks on the surface of your white quartz countertops if not promptly addressed.
When dealing with coffee stains on white quartz countertops, it is essential to act quickly to prevent the stain from setting and becoming more challenging to remove.
